OTN is partnering with local congregations to provide bimonthly shelters on the second and fourth Fridays of every month. Resource Shelters allow for a consistent place to connect our un-housed friends with needed services and resources like birth certificates, housing applications, foot clinics, first aid, and haircuts. Guests also receive good food, hot showers, fresh clothes, and a safe space to relax and connect with volunteers. Volunteers help set up beds, provide and serve dinner, cut hair, offer foot care, provide for basic medical needs, stay as innkeepers, and help with clean up.
We are currently partnering with Barth Vernon United Methodist Church and Hillcrest United Methodist Church to provide welcoming spaces for our Resource Shelters. Here is a sample schedule and volunteer needs for our evening shelters.
These vary slightly from site to site:
- Set Up Team (help set up beds, tables, etc.; 5:15pm-6:30pm)
- Welcome Table Host (greet and sign in our shelter guests; 5:30pm-7pm)
- Haircuts and Foot Clinics (6pm-8:30pm)
- Floater Volunteers/Active Listeners (serve as a listening/conversation partner for some of our friends at the shelter, help with last minute volunteer needs; anytime between 5:30pm and 8:30pm)
- Dinner/Breakfast (provide meal for about 20 people; Dinner 5pm-8pm; Breakfast drop off anytime after 5pm)
- Innkeepers (stay the night at the shelter with another volunteer; 8pm-8am)
- Laundry (do laundry after the shelter before the next shelter; pickup after 8am next morning)
